What is ASTM A193 Grade B16?

ASTM A193 Grade B16 is a material specification for alloy steel bolting material covering bolts, stud bolts, hex bolts, threaded rods, screws, and bar stock intended for high-temperature, high-pressure, and special-purpose applications. Grade B16 is manufactured from chromium-molybdenum-vanadium (Cr-Mo-V) alloy steel, quenched and tempered to deliver 860 MPa minimum tensile strength and exceptional strength retention at sustained elevated temperatures.

The material is rated for service from −30°C to 593°C (−20°F to 1,100°F) — the widest temperature range among common ASTM A193 alloy steel grades. The ASME SA193 Grade B16 designation is the technically identical equivalent under the ASME Boiler & Pressure Vessel Code.  

Why Engineers Specify B16 Over B7

Both B7 and B16 are Cr-Mo alloy steels under ASTM A193, but they are not interchangeable above 370°C. B16 contains vanadium (0.25–0.35%) and a higher molybdenum content (0.50–0.65% vs 0.15–0.25% in B7). Vanadium forms stable carbides that pin grain boundaries at temperature, preventing the creep and stress relaxation that causes B7 bolts to lose clamping load in sustained high-temperature service.

Chemical Composition of ASTM A193 B16 Bolts

ASTM A193 B16 is a chromium-molybdenum-vanadium (Cr-Mo-V) alloy steel. The vanadium addition absent in Grade B7 is responsible for its superior high-temperature strength.

Element C Mn P (max) S (max) Si Cr Mo V Al (max)
Range (%) 0.36–0.47 0.45–0.70 0.035 0.040 0.15–0.35 0.80–1.15 0.50–0.65 0.25–0.35 0.015
Product Var. (±) 0.02 0.03 0.005 0.005 0.02 0.05 0.03 0.03

Mechanical Properties of ASTM A193 Grade B16 Bolts

Mechanical requirements vary by bolt diameter. Values per ASTM A193 / ASME SA193 Grade B16.

Metric (SI)

Diameter Min. Tempering Temp. (°C) Tensile Min (MPa) Yield Min 0.2% (MPa) Elong. Min (%) Red. Area Min (%) Hardness Max
M64 and under 650°C 860 725 18 50 321 HBW / 35 HRC
Over M64 to M100 650°C 760 655 17 45 321 HBW / 35 HRC
Over M100 to M180 650°C 690 585 16 45 321 HBW / 35 HRC

 Imperial (US Customary)

Diameter Min. Tempering Temp. (°F) Tensile Min (ksi) Yield Min 0.2% (ksi) Elong. Min (%) Red. Area Min (%) Hardness Max
2½” and under 1200°F 125 105 18 50 321 HBW / 35 HRC
Over 2½” to 4″ 1200°F 110 95 17 45 321 HBW / 35 HRC
Over 4″ to 7″ 1200°F 100 85 16 45 321 HBW / 35 HRC

ASTM A193 B16 Bolt Torque Chart

Recommended Tightening Torque – ft-lbs (100% Final Torque)

The following torque values are for lubricated fasteners with A194 Grade 4 nuts. Apply torque in three stages: 30% initial, 70% intermediate, 100% final. Always verify with a torque wrench calibrated per ISO 6789.

Bolt Diameter 30% Initial Torque (ft-lbs) 70% Torque (ft-lbs) 100% Final Torque (ft-lbs) 100% Final Torque (Nm)
1/2″ 17 39 55 75
9/16″ 24 55 80 108
5/8″ 33 77 110 149
3/4″ 59 137 195 264
7/8″ 93 217 310 420
1″ 140 325 465 630
1-1/8″ 205 480 685 929
1-1/4″ 288 672 960 1302
1-3/8″ 391 915 1305 1769
1-1/2″ 518 1208 1725 2339
1-3/4″ 840 1960 2800 3796
2″ 1280 2985 4265 5783
2-1/4″ 1850 4315 6165 8359
2-1/2″ 2565 5985 8550 11592
2-3/4″ 3121 7282 10400 14101
3″ 4080 9520 13600 18439

Note: Torque values assume K = 0.20 (standard lubricated condition). Adjust K factor for dry (K=0.20), lightly oiled (K=0.15), or PTFE/anti-seize coated (K=0.12) conditions. Always consult the engineering specification for project-specific torque values.

Frequently Asked Questions

What is ASTM A193 Grade B16?

ASTM A193 Grade B16 is a material specification for alloy steel bolting material manufactured from chromium-molybdenum-vanadium (Cr-Mo-V) steel. The material is quenched and tempered to achieve high tensile strength and excellent high-temperature performance, making it suitable for service from -30°C to 593°C (-20°F to 1100°F).

What is the maximum service temperature for B16 bolts?

ASTM A193 B16 bolts are rated for service from -30°C (-20°F) up to 593°C (1100°F). The vanadium content in B16 is specifically responsible for retaining strength at temperatures above 370°C, where Grade B7 begins to lose performance.

What is the difference between A193 B16 and B7?

Both Grade B7 and Grade B16 are Cr-Mo alloy steels under ASTM A193. B16 adds vanadium (0.25–0.35%) to the composition, which significantly improves strength retention at high temperatures. B16 is the recommended grade for continuous service above 370°C (700°F).

What nuts and washers are used with A193 B16 bolts?

The recommended mating hardware is ASTM A194 Grade 16 heavy hex nuts and ASTM F436 Type 1 hardened washers. These pairings are required for ASME pressure vessel and piping code compliance.

Is ASTM A193 B16 the same as ASME SA193 B16?

Yes. ASME SA193 Grade B16 is the ASME Boiler & Pressure Vessel Code edition of ASTM A193 Grade B16. The chemical composition and mechanical requirements are identical.

What heat treatment is required for A193 B16?

ASTM A193 Grade B16 requires quench and temper heat treatment. The quench temperature is a minimum of 860°C (1575°F), followed by tempering at a minimum of 650°C (1200°F).

Is ASTM A193 B16 suitable for sour service (H₂S environments)?

ASTM A193 B16 is listed in NACE MR0103 and MR0175 / ISO 15156 with hardness limits of 321 HBW / 35 HRC max. Where sour service compliance is required, the 35 HRC hardness cap must be confirmed on the MTC. Consult NACE MR0175 Table A.2 for full applicability conditions.
